New York State of Embarrassment

This can be an embarrassing state to live in, as well as an expensive one.  Both of these are taxing in different ways.  I won't cover the tax issue of the moment this moment (I'm not angry enough), but I just want to comment on a couple of recent NY embarrassments.
 
Our newly ex-governor Eliot Spitzer has been all over the news for many reasons, starting with the exposure of his involvement with a prostitution ring that he laundered mega-bucks to for...er...something you would have thought would have been available at home, although if his private persona is as abrasive as his public, maybe it wasn't available, and who could blame Mrs. Spitzer?  Finally, some papers are doing what the Wall Street Journal (God bless 'em) has done for years and exposing his abuses of power, both as Governor and before that as Attorney General of New York.  This is welcome, although if it had been done before maybe we wouldn't have elected this pervert thug as Governor in 2006.  What I haven't seen is anyone mention that in his coercive tactics as Attorney General (usually targeting prominent, innocent men), he was emulating one of the most power-abusing prosecutors in American history, Lawrence Walsh.
 
Walsh, of course, was the Special Prosecutor who was appointed to investigate the Iran-Contra scandal during the Reagan and Bush I administrations.  His job was not to produce truth or justice; it was to produce a Democrat President in 1993.  His favorite tactic was to threaten innocent administration figures with a dozen or more indictments, which he knew would not stand up in court.  He would tell the victim that he knew that they would be acquitted, but that the cost of defending themselves from the false charges would bankrupt their families, so they had better plead guilty to a few of the false charges to avoid having to pay to defend against the many.  (Elliot Abrams wrote a moving account of having been a Walsh target in Undue Process.  Ignore the leftist review Amazon chose to publish.)
 
This of course, is prosecutorial malpractice on stilts, but as Walsh and Spitzer learned, the press will let you use anything short of the rack to obtain guilty pleas, as long as you target someone the media wishes harm to.
